Title : 
A Bipolar 16K ROM Utilizing Schottky Diode Cells
         
        
            Author : 
Gunn, F. ; Lynes, D.J. ; Pritchett, R.L.
         
        
            Author_Institution : 
Bell Telephone Laboratories
         
        
        
        
        
            fDate : 
7/1/1977 12:00:00 AM
         
        
        
        
            Abstract : 
As bipolar circuits assume more of a role in microprocessor oriented systems, it becomes advantageous to extend the application of bipolar technology to a large mask programmable ROM. This paper will describe a 16K bipolar ROM, organized as 2K x 8 bits, which utilizes for its basic memory cell a simple and compact Schottky diode.
